Transaction 89893bee40af422307a270370a69b1bb451d15582927813ec0be29c401a19a59
1 Input
1 Output
-
89893bee40af422307a270370a69b1bb451d15582927813ec0be29c401a19a59:0
- value
- 2318322
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 58a7d147e714fc0b8c85fda3a3a1712160817d08 OP_EQUAL
- address
- 39mnRb8wPv5S3mAeBvqvNGjWNAnTgw6PEV